The cheapest way to get from Cleveland to Seneca Falls is to drive which costs $50 - $80 and takes 5h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Cleveland to Seneca Falls is to drive which takes 5h 16m and costs $50 - $80.
The distance between Cleveland and Seneca Falls is 305 miles. The road distance is 299 miles.
The best way to get from Cleveland to Seneca Falls without a car is to train and bus which takes 6h 15m and costs $130 - $240.
It takes approximately 6h 15m to get from Cleveland to Seneca Falls,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Cleveland to Seneca Falls is 299 miles. It takes approximately 5h 16m to drive from Cleveland to Seneca Falls.
